It’s Like Buying a Bike, Not Just One Wheel
Think about buying a new bike. You don’t just buy one wheel, right? You buy the whole bike! Solar panels are kind of like that. When people talk about the “cost of solar panels,” they usually mean the cost of a whole solar system for their house. This includes:
- The actual solar panels: These are the flat, sunny squares.
- Inverters: These are smart boxes that change the sun’s energy into electricity your house can use.
- Racks and wires: These hold the panels on your roof and connect everything.
- Installation: This is the work people do to put everything on your roof safely.
So, it’s not just one panel, but a whole team of parts working together!
The Big Picture: What’s the Total Price?
For most homes, a full solar panel system can cost a lot of money upfront. It might be anywhere from $15,000 to $30,000 or even more before any help from the government. Wow, that’s a lot of allowance money!
But wait, don’t let that big number scare you! There are super cool ways to make it much, much cheaper.
Secret Ways to Pay Less (or Nothing Upfront!)
Here are some special tricks that make solar power more affordable:
- Government Help (Tax Credit): The U.S. government really likes solar power! They give families a big tax credit, which is like a refund on their taxes. This can cut the cost by 30% right away! Imagine getting 30% off your new bike!
- State and Local Deals: Some states and even towns have their own special programs to help you save more money on solar. It’s like finding extra coupons!
- No Money Down Plans: Guess what? You don’t always have to pay all the money at once!
- Solar Loans: You can get a special loan, like a grown-up payment plan. Your monthly loan payment might even be less than your old electric bill!
- Leasing or PPA (Power Purchase Agreement): This is super cool! Another company owns the panels on your roof, and you just pay them for the electricity they make. Often, you pay nothing upfront! It’s like renting sunshine!
Why Go Solar? It Saves Money and Helps Earth!
Even though the big number for solar panels seems high, most families end up saving a lot of money over many years. How? Because they don’t have to pay the electric company as much anymore! Solar panels usually last for 25 to 30 years, so that’s a long, long time of sunny savings.
Plus, when you use solar energy, you’re using clean energy from the sun. This helps keep our air and planet healthy. No yucky pollution!
